用深度相机测量物体长度
时间: 2023-06-10 19:09:09 浏览: 213
深度相机是一种传感器,它可以通过发射红外激光束并测量其反射时间来计算物体到相机的距离。通过获取物体到相机的距离信息,可以计算物体的长度。具体操作步骤如下:
1. 确定相机和物体的位置和朝向。
2. 通过相机驱动程序或API调用深度相机的距离测量功能,获取物体到相机的距离信息。
3. 通过计算公式将距离信息转换为物体的长度,计算公式为:物体长度 = 物体到相机的距离 x tan(视角/2) x 2。
其中,视角是相机镜头的视角,可以通过相机的说明书或API获取。
相关问题
D435深度相机测量物体长度和宽度的原理
D435深度相机是一种基于结构光原理的深度相机,它能够通过发射光线并测量光线从物体表面反射回来的时间和强度来获取物体表面的深度信息。具体来说,D435深度相机会通过内置的发射器发射一束结构化的光,这束光会在物体表面形成一条条亮条纹,然后相机会通过内置的接收器来捕获这些条纹,并计算出每个像素点到物体表面的距离。最终,D435深度相机可以通过这些深度信息来计算物体的长度和宽度。
结构光相机三角测量原理
结构光相机是一种三维视觉传感器,它基于三角测量原理来测量物体的三维形状。其原理是通过将光源发射的光线投射到物体表面上,然后通过相机捕获反射回来的光线来计算物体表面的深度信息。
具体来说,结构光相机会发射一束光源,将其投射到物体表面上形成一系列的光带或光格。相机会捕获这些光带或光格,并通过计算它们在相机图像上的位置和形状来确定物体表面的深度信息。这个过程需要知道光源和相机的位置和朝向,因此通常需要进行标定。
三角测量原理是基于相似三角形的原理,利用已知的长度和角度关系来计算未知的长度或角度。在结构光相机中,我们可以利用已知的光源和相机位置以及相机捕获的光带或光格的位置和形状来计算物体表面的深度信息,从而实现三维重建。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://img-home.csdnimg.cn/images/20210720083646.png)
![-](https://csdnimg.cn/download_wenku/file_type_lunwen.png)
![-](https://csdnimg.cn/download_wenku/file_type_lunwen.png)
![-](https://csdnimg.cn/download_wenku/file_type_lunwen.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)